Output e8c9f7e2c3bfca3159c5a1975d759116569513dc638c80c8812ec9db6671f08a:26

value
7089417719
script pubkey
OP_0 OP_PUSHBYTES_32 3bdc6648831dfd97cdb57e07d48f71978e48cbe969869f77d7e7d3baa74dabd8
address
bc1q80wxvjyrrh7e0nd40crafrm3j78y3jlfdxrf7a7hulfm4f6d40vq6zs5r8
transaction
e8c9f7e2c3bfca3159c5a1975d759116569513dc638c80c8812ec9db6671f08a
spent
true